Taxonomic Classification

Rank Brown Mastiff Bat tiger quoll
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(Chordates) Chordata (Chordates)
Class same Mammalia (Mammals) Mammalia (Mammals)
Order Chiroptera (Bats) Dasyuromorphia (Dasyuromorphia)
Family Molossidae Dasyuridae
Genus Promops Dasyurus
Species Promops nasutus Dasyurus maculatus

Evolutionary Relationship

Brown Mastiff Bat and tiger quoll share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
